#65dec4 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#65dec4 is composed of 39.6% red, 87.1% green and 76.9%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 54.5% cyan, 0% magenta, 11.7% yellow and 12.9% black. It has a hue angle of 167.1 degrees, a saturation of 64.7% and a lightness of 63.3%. #65dec4 color hex could be obtained by blending #caffff with #00bd89. Closest websafe color is: #66cccc.

#65dec4 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#65dec4 has RGB values of R:101, G:222, B:196 and CMYK values of C:0.55, M:0, Y:0.12, K:0.13. Its decimal value is 6676164.
